Latest Patents
Kohl's most recent patents showcase his expertise in moisture-curable adhesive compositions. One notable invention is the high strength, silane-modified polymer adhesive composition. This adhesive comprises a moisture-curable adhesive composition that includes at least one silane-modified polymer and a filler made of surface-modified fumed silica, among other components. This innovative formulation is particularly effective in bonding metal substrates, achieving superior bond strength compared to traditional silane-modified polymer adhesives.
Another significant patent by Kohl is the two-component hot-melt adhesive. This composition consists of two parts: Component A, which contains polyoxyalkylene, polyolefin, or polyacrylate prepolymers with hydrolysable silane groups, and Component B, which includes a crosslinking compound for these prepolymers. Together, they create a hot-melt adhesive with enhanced properties, suitable for various industrial applications.
